I was recruited by Puig with high expectations, leaving my prior company to join their team. However, my experience over the past year has been nothing short of disappointing. The turnover rate at Puig is alarmingly high, to the point where teams have almost entirely turned over in less than a year. This speaks to deep-rooted issues within the company. One of the major challenges at Puig is the lack of a clear path to success or proper onboarding. It quickly became apparent that the company does not invest in developing its employees or providing them with the necessary tools for growth. Additionally, there is a noticeable absence of diversity at the company, and those at lower levels often feel disempowered. The organizational culture feels outdated and disconnected from modern workplace values, making it difficult for employees to thrive. Given these concerns, I would advise anyone considering an offer from Puig to think twice before making the decision.
